Someone employed to make written copies of documents and manuscripts WordNet 3.0 & Open English WordNet
A scrivener was a person who could read and write or who wrote letters as well as court and legal documents. Wikipedia
A scribe is a person who serves as a professional copyist, especially one who made copies of manuscripts before the invention of automatic printing. Wikipedia
A copyist is a person that makes duplications of the same thing. Wikipedia
